Cómo solucionar el error "ifconfig: comando no encontrado" en Debian

Cómo solucionar el error "ifconfig: comando no encontrado" en Debian

Cuando estamos trabajando en un proyecto de programación en Debian, es común que necesitemos usar el comando "ifconfig" para configurar la red. Sin embargo, es posible que al intentar usar este comando nos encontremos con el siguiente mensaje de error: "ifconfig: comando no encontrado". Este error puede deberse a varias razones, como una instalación incompleta o un problema en el PATH. En este artículo, exploraremos varias soluciones posibles para solucionar este problema y poder usar el comando "ifconfig" con éxito.

📋 Aquí podrás encontrar✍
  1. Causas del error "ifconfig: comando no encontrado"
    1. Falta de instalación de utilidades de red
    2. Problemas con el PATH
    3. Servicio de red desactivado
  2. Soluciones al error "ifconfig: comando no encontrado"
    1. Instalar los paquetes de red relevantes
    2. Verificar la variable PATH
    3. Verificar el servicio de red
  3. Ejemplos de códigos o comandos
    1. Mostrar la información de la interfaz de red
    2. Configurar la dirección IP de la interfaz de red
    3. Activar o desactivar una interfaz de red
  4. Conclusión
  5. Preguntas frecuentes
    1. ¿Por qué aparece el error "ifconfig: comando no encontrado"?
    2. ¿Cómo se puede solucionar el error "ifconfig: comando no encontrado"?
    3. ¿Qué es el comando "ifconfig" en Debian?

Causas del error "ifconfig: comando no encontrado"

Antes de discutir las soluciones del problema, es importante entender por qué se produce el error "ifconfig: comando no encontrado". Existen varias causas posibles, algunas de ellas pueden ser:

Falta de instalación de utilidades de red

Es posible que la utilidad de red ifconfig no se haya instalado en el sistema. Esto puede deberse a que el sistema operativo de Debian no incluye esta utilidad por defecto.

Problemas con el PATH

Otra posible causa del error puede deberse a un problema con el PATH. El PATH es una variable de entorno que especifica la ruta de búsqueda de los programas en el sistema. Si esta ruta no incluye el directorio donde se encuentra el comando ifconfig, es posible que aparezca el error "ifconfig: comando no encontrado".

Servicio de red desactivado

Es posible que el servicio de red esté desactivado en el sistema. Si este servicio no está activo, es posible que no se carguen los módulos de red requeridos para que aparecera el comando "ifconfig".

Soluciones al error "ifconfig: comando no encontrado"

Ahora que sabemos algunas de las posibles causas del error, discutamos algunas soluciones que pueden ayudarnos a solucionar el problema.

Instalar los paquetes de red relevantes

La solución más simple es verificar si se ha instalado el paquete de red relevante. Para hacer esto, podemos usar el siguiente comando:

sudo apt-get install net-tools

Este comando instalará el paquete "net-tools" que contiene ifconfig y otras utilidades de red vitales. Después de la instalación, deberíamos poder usar el comando "ifconfig" sin problemas.

Verificar la variable PATH

Otra solución posible es verificar la variable PATH y asegurarnos de que incluya el directorio donde se encuentra el comando "ifconfig". Podemos hacer esto usando el siguiente comando:

echo $PATH

Si el comando no muestra el directorio /sbin, que es donde se encuentra ifconfig, podemos agregarlo de la siguiente manera:

export PATH=$PATH:/sbin

De esta manera estamos diciendo que agregue /sbin al final de la variable PATH. Podemos verificar si el directorio ha sido agregado correctamente usando el comando "echo $PATH". Después de hacer esto, deberíamos poder usar el comando "ifconfig" sin ningún problema.

Verificar el servicio de red

Por último, es posible que el servicio de red esté desactivado en el sistema. Podemos verificar el estado del servicio usando el siguiente comando:

systemctl status networking.service

Si el servicio está desactivado, podemos activarlo usando el siguiente comando:

sudo systemctl enable networking.service

Después de hacer esto, deberíamos poder usar el comando "ifconfig" sin ningún problema.

Ejemplos de códigos o comandos

En esta sección, se proporcionan algunos ejemplos que pueden ser útiles al trabajar con el comando "ifconfig". Estos ejemplos pueden ayudarnos a entender mejor cómo funciona el comando y cómo podemos personalizar su uso para nuestras necesidades específicas.

Mostrar la información de la interfaz de red

Podemos usar el siguiente comando para mostrar información sobre la interfaz de red:

ifconfig

Este comando mostrará la dirección IP de la interfaz, la máscara de red y otra información relacionada con la configuración de red.

Configurar la dirección IP de la interfaz de red

Podemos usar el siguiente comando para configurar la dirección IP de una interfaz de red:

ifconfig [interface] [dirección IP]

Este comando establecerá la dirección IP especificada para la interfaz de red especificada.

Activar o desactivar una interfaz de red

Podemos usar el siguiente comando para activar o desactivar una interfaz de red:

ifconfig [interface] [up/down]

Use "up" para activar la interfaz y "down" para desactivarla.

Conclusión

El error "ifconfig: comando no encontrado" puede ser frustrante, pero con las soluciones discutidas en este artículo, deberíamos poder solucionar este problema rápidamente. Es importante recordar que el error puede deberse a varias causas diferentes, por lo que es importante evaluar cuidadosamente las posibles causas y soluciones para asegurarnos de encontrar la solución correcta. Si ninguna de las soluciones discutidas en este artículo funciona, es posible que sea necesario buscar ayuda adicional en la comunidad de Debian.

Preguntas frecuentes

¿Por qué aparece el error "ifconfig: comando no encontrado"?

El error "ifconfig: comando no encontrado" puede deberse a varias causas diferentes. Algunas posibles causas incluyen una instalación incompleta de los paquetes de red, problemas con la variable PATH o un servicio de red desactivado.

¿Cómo se puede solucionar el error "ifconfig: comando no encontrado"?

Existen varias soluciones posibles para el error "ifconfig: comando no encontrado". Estos incluyen instalar los paquetes de red relevantes, verificar la variable PATH y asegurarnos de que incluya el directorio donde se encuentra el comando "ifconfig", y verificar el servicio de red y activarlo si es necesario.

¿Qué es el comando "ifconfig" en Debian?

El comando "ifconfig" se utiliza en Debian y otros sistemas operativos de Unix para configurar la red y para mostrar información sobre la interfaz de red. El comando es una herramienta útil para la administración del sistema y para la solución de problemas de red.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ir